Compostable Polymer Materials deals with an environmentally important family of polymers designed to be disposed of in industrial and municipal compost facilities after their useful life. These compostable plastics undergo degradation and leave no visible, distinguishable or toxic residue. Environmental concerns and legislative measures taken in different regions of the world make composting an increasingly attractive route for the disposal of redundant polymers. This book presents new approaches to security risk analysis and scenario building on the basis of water works such as flood barriers and storm surge barriers. Defending flood barriers is not only important because of climate change and rising sea levels, but also due to the vulnerability of fresh water supplies and the increasing number of people living in vulnerable low-lying river and sea deltas.

Volatile organic compounds (VOCs) are hazardous highly toxic pollutants that cause a number of environmental and human health problems. They are released during a wide range of industrial, transportation and commercial activities and their emissions have reached high levels.
